Doing our part, and more during the COVID-19 pandemic

Muccia Plumbing, Heating & AC is taking any risk of spreading this disease seriously along with other essential businesses. We realize that letting anyone, even our workers, access your home or even close to you or your household may present an opportunity for the Coronavirus infection. Therefore, we are taking extra steps starting early in March/April 2020 for COVID-19 relief and protection to avoid any contact between you and our workers and techs and their supplies, and vice-versa, whether installing hot water tank systems or fixing water leaks or problems with the water flow in your home.

Take the Precautions You Need

First, once your plumber and their services are scheduled, we will call you when we are on our way so you can plan accordingly. Since we may be working with the water sources in your home, our plumbers will be ready to provide adequate time, giving you an opportunity for handwashing and getting the water you need ahead of time and to put on a mask or wrap your nose and mouth softly with a towel.

No Need for Contact With Us

Next, we will remove any reason for our tech or plumber to engage with you on a face-to-face basis. For example, if the tech needs your approval to proceed, he’ll go outside if you wish so you can review and approve the estimated fee for service. If, in a rare situation, he needs to return to the warehouse in Hackensack to search for and access or retrieve parts or supplies not typically carried on board the truck, once again, he will let you know when he is approaching your location.

We dress for our mutual protection from the Coronavirus and the public health

While this is part of our normal process, it’s worth mentioning that our techs and workers wear booties over their shoes much like physicians wear in a hospital to minimize risk. They also wear special rubber gloves so as to provide no opportunity for COVID-19 to spread and cross the critical barrier from any of our personnel to anywhere in your home. Lastly, we clean the area we serviced and clean up any water so that it is cleaner than when our tech arrived.

We realize that some plumbing repairs may require two technicians to move heavy boiler heaters and hot water heater tanks. Regardless of how many people are required to service your home, each member of the Muccia Plumbing, Heating & AC team works the same way, following recommended medical guidance to prevent the spread of the virus.
